Metro Central: A Basic Concepts Refresher 2 (September 2016)

Thursday, September 15, 2016 - 14:00 to 16:00

A Basic Concepts Refresher For Teachers From Metro Central

This is an opportunity for teachers to:-

i) review what they have learnt,

ii) share classroom learnings,

iii) observe a lesson using the concept teaching model to teach a new conceptual domain ,and

iv) discuss on-going support options.

 

Date: 15 September 2016

Venue: Rylands Primary

Time: 14h00 - 16h00
